#704bb8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#704bb8 is composed of 43.9% red, 29.4%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.1%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 260.4 degrees, a saturation of 43.4% and a lightness of 50.8%. #704bb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#e096ff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

Shades and Tints of #704bb8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#704bb8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7b88 is the less saturated color, while #5a07fc is the most saturated one.
